如何在JAVA中创建一个菜单栏

引言

作为一名经验丰富的开发者,我将会教你如何在JAVA中创建一个菜单栏。这个过程需要按照一定的步骤进行,并且需要使用一些特定的代码来实现。在这篇文章中,我将会以清晰的方式向你展示整个流程,并逐步解释每一步所需的代码,并添加相应的注释以帮助你理解。

步骤

首先,让我们来看一下创建菜单栏的步骤:

journey
    title 创建JAVA菜单栏
    section 了解需求
    section 创建菜单栏对象
    section 添加菜单项
    section 添加事件处理

了解需求

在开始编写代码之前,首先要明确菜单栏的需求,包括菜单栏的结构、菜单项的数量和功能等。

创建菜单栏对象

第一步是创建一个菜单栏对象,用于存储整个菜单栏的内容。

// 创建菜单栏对象
JMenuBar menuBar = new JMenuBar();

添加菜单项

接下来,我们需要向菜单栏对象中添加菜单项,包括菜单和菜单项。

// 创建一个菜单
JMenu fileMenu = new JMenu("File");
// 将菜单添加到菜单栏
menuBar.add(fileMenu);

// 创建一个菜单项
JMenuItem openItem = new JMenuItem("Open");
// 将菜单项添加到菜单
fileMenu.add(openItem);

添加事件处理

最后,我们需要为菜单项添加事件处理,以便在用户点击菜单项时执行相应的操作。

// 为菜单项添加事件处理
openItem.addActionListener(new ActionListener() {
    public void actionPerformed(ActionEvent e) {
        // 在这里添加打开文件的操作
    }
});

总结

通过以上步骤,我们已经成功创建了一个简单的菜单栏,并添加了一个菜单和一个菜单项。当用户点击菜单项时,相应的操作将被执行。希望这篇文章对你有所帮助,如果有任何疑问,欢迎随时与我联系。


在这篇文章中,我向你展示了如何在JAVA中创建一个菜单栏。通过清晰的步骤和详细的代码示例,相信你已经对这个过程有了更深入的了解。如果你有任何问题或需要进一步帮助,请随时与我联系。祝你编程愉快!